Do steam mops damage laminate flooring?
Since ourLaminate is made with wood, it’s important that it doesn’t get exposed to humidity. Don’t use steam cleaners or wet mops because they can cause damage to your floor. It is a good idea to use a damp cloth to clean spills.

How do you mop laminate wood floors?
Always wipe the area with a dry, absorbent cloth after using a gentle cleanser to spot- clean. One simple cleaner that works well withlaminate is: 1 part rubbing alcohol + 3 parts water + a squirt of dish soap, applied using a lightly damp cloth.

Does steam mop damage hardwood floors?
The quality of engineered hardwoods can be affected by the steam cleaning. The bond between the layers can be weakened by the presence of moist air. steam mops should not be used on engineered hardwood floors.

Can you use vinegar on laminate floors?
It’s safe to clean most laminate floors with a solution of vinegar and water. A gallon of warm water and 1 cup of household acetic acid is all you need. It is a good idea to use a damp mop. Water can cause water spots or even warp the floor, so don’t over wet it.

Why does my laminate floor look cloudy?
A build up of floor cleaner, polish or wax is the most likely cause of the dull, cloudy finish on your laminate floor. The floor is67531 and dirty due to dirt and debris sticking to the excess product. Dust on the floor can make it look dull.

Why you shouldn’t use a steam mop?
Don’t do it, that’s not right! Laminated floors are often manufactured with compressed fiber/particleboard layers, which make steam mops too moist for them. The product can be affected by the steam.
